How much do senior practice manager j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 3, 2026, the average yearly pay for senior practice manager in Rhode Island is $95,092.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$48,000.00 and $133,700.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a senior practice manager?

A Senior Practice Manager is a leadership professional responsible for overseeing the operations and administration of a business unit, department, or practice within an organization, often in healthcare, consulting, or IT sectors. They manage teams, budgets, and resources to ensure that services are delivered efficiently and align with organizational goals. Senior Practice Managers also develop strategies, implement best practices, and work to improve client satisfaction and business performance. Their role requires both strong management skills and industry-specific expertise.

How does a senior practice manager typically collaborate with cross-functional teams within an organization?

A Senior Practice Manager often serves as a bridge between various departments, including clinical, administrative, and financial teams. They coordinate efforts to streamline operations, ensure compliance, and drive improvements in patient care or client services. Regular meetings and open communication channels are key, as the Senior Practice Manager must align team objectives with organizational goals and facilitate problem-solving across disciplines. This collaborative approach helps in implementing best practices and achieving efficiency in the practice.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a senior practice man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Senior Practice Manager, you need strong leadership, operational management, and financial acumen, often supported by a degree in healthcare administration or business. Familiarity with practice management software, electronic health records (EHR) systems, and regulatory compliance tools is critical. Excellent communication, problem-solving, and team-building abilities help foster a productive and positive work environment. These skills ensure efficient practice operations, high-quality patient care, and organizational success.

What is the difference between Senior Practice Manager vs Practice Coordinator?

AspectSenior Practice ManagerPractice Coordinator
CredentialsTypically requires advanced degrees and management experienceUsually requires administrative or healthcare-related certifications
Work EnvironmentOversees multiple departments or practices, strategic planningSupports daily operations, scheduling, and patient coordination
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in healthcare, legal, or professional services firmsCommon in clinics, hospitals, and outpatient settings
Search & Comparison IntentPeople comparing leadership roles in practice managementIndividuals seeking administrative support roles

The main difference is that a Senior Practice Manager holds a higher-level leadership position with strategic responsibilities, while a Practice Coordinator focuses on operational support and daily administrative tasks within a practice setting.

Job description

Wood River Health is seeking an experienced Practice Manager to join our dedicated and compassionate healthcare team. This is an exciting opportunity to lead within a mission-driven organization that is committed to providing exceptional care while fostering a positive and collaborative workplace culture.

We are proud to offer an outstanding benefits package, including generous paid time off, health insurance, flexible spending accounts, life insurance, a 403(b) retirement plan with employer matching contributions, tuition assistance, and resources that promote work/life balance and employee well-being.

The Practice Manager works closely with other members of management to engage in practices to effectively manage the day-to-day aspects and operations of the health center. This position is responsible for administrative oversight of front desk operations, patient access, appointment scheduling. Reporting to the Director of Clinical Operations, the Practice Manager provides supervision and administrative direction for front desk personnel and scheduling functions while promoting operational efficiency, service excellence, and a positive patient experience.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ES; include but are not limited to:

  • Responsible for managing the day-to-day activities of the front desk operations
  • Responsible for timely check in of patient appointments 
  • Responsible for maintaining updated demographic and UDS information in Practice Management System
  • Responsible for assuring front desk policies and procedures are followed
  • Regularly performs front desk duties while providing operational oversight and staff support.
  • Oversee the Insurance Verification process and updates to ensure accurate billing
  • Supervise, coach, mentor staff within functional areas of responsibility
  • Works with department managers and leads to coordinate front desk staff interfacing with other departments
  • Attend and actively participate in supervision, training and other internal and external meetings as assigned
  • Oversee clinic operations with respect to appointment scheduling, patient flow, and medical records. Responsible for maintaining efficiency through provider scheduling; managing urgent care appointments and identifying gaps in services
  • Oversee the implementation of policy and workflow change when it pertains to scheduling and patient check in process
  • Point person for tenants within the building. (i.e. Laboratory, Pharmacy, Physical Therapy) 
  • Monitoring provider productivity and schedule to ensure its daily/weekly visits and revenue targets are being met
  • Maximize use of available staffing resources. Arrange for staff coverage where needed. Work closely with management to analyze the delivery of patient care services and to identify strategies to fill identified gaps
  • Develops, reviews and updates policies, procedures, process improvement, training, and evaluation that help support efficient workflow, productivity, quality improvement and customer service
  • Ensures adherence to policies, procedures, and standards regarding quality improvement, customer service, patient access, productivity, confidentiality, and front desk operations
  • Ensures communication of goals, objectives, policies, and procedures with all staff through meetings, huddles and other forms of communication
  • Ensure an excellent patient experience at WRH by ensuring that patient complaints and grievances are addressed and resolved in a timely and responsive manner
  • Ensuring that the Health Center is in compliance with all Department of Health licensing regulations. 
  • Working in coordination with the Senior Leadership Team to ensure that the Health Center is in compliance with all PCMH Compliance Standards (Level III). 
  • Assisting in the preparation of the FQHC grant applications; and other Health Center reports and applications as required, as well as any regulatory site visits (state or federal).
  • Work with management from the medical, dental and behavioral health department to optimize staffing, appointment schedules, workflow policies and procedures, as needed to meet health center goals
  • Facilitates and supports process improvement initiatives
  • Participate in the development of strategic plans and objectives for the organization
  • Assign monthly objectives, weekly activities and daily workloads to ensure timely completion of tasks
  • Monitors all work to ensure compliance with policies, procedures, regulations and standards
  • Trends staff productivity and accuracy to be included in the employee’s performance appraisal
  • Manages, maintains and evaluates provider schedules and templates to ensure optimal productivity and customer satisfaction
  • Develops a comprehensive orientation plan for trainees for area of responsibility 
  • Oversee the Patient Services area for tracking and reporting on key indicators 
  • Make recommendations for corrective action and facilitate appropriate follow-up of problem resolution of issues, problems and concerns
  • Recommend hiring and disciplinary action up to and including termination
  • Maintain strict confidentiality in all matters
  • Operate within the scope of the Health Information Portability and Accountability Act to safeguard the privacy of protected patient health information 
  • Enliven and support the mission, vision, and values of Wood River Health
  • Adhere to organizational policies and procedures and Wood River Health Compliance Program Standards
  • Performing other duties as assigned to meet business needs

S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ILITIES: 

  • Hire, train, and supervise employees within functional areas of responsibility. Evaluate performance and regularly provide feedback.

E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E: 

  • Bachelor’s degree in business administration, healthcare administration, or a related discipline is preferred. Candidates with substantial relevant experience in lieu of a degree will also be considered.
  • At least 3 years of management experience, required
  • Knowledge of Patient Centered Medical Home, preferred
  • NextGen EMR experience, preferred
  • Excellent customer service skills
  • Experience in solving problems
  • Ability to effectively use Microsoft 365 Suite
  • Phreesia experience a plus
  • Cultural sensitivity necessary to work with a diverse patient and staff population
